Proper software development is an essential part of systems development throughout the aircraft, and
a number of software tools have been developed, notably in the areas of formal methods, rapid prototyping,
automatic coding, and rapid data recovery and analysis. These are supplemented by large, fast
data recording and telemetry facilities on the test aircraft fleet, associated with real-time and rapidplayback
test data displays for the benefit of the flight test observers on board the test aircraft and for
the test and systems engineers on the ground.
The result of this environment, the proper use of features from previous programmes, and the proper
management of test data flow and the resulting decision process, has created an aircraft that has had a
remarkable trouble-free period of introduction into service. This is true both in terms of customer
satisfaction and in terms of measurable parameters such as delay rate, which have been up to an order
of magnitude better for A340 than for the previous derivative long-range aircraft that entered service.
30.14 Support Environment
The A330/A340 airplanes have a number of unique support features, apart from those previously
described.
As with other Airbus Industrie aircraft, an airframe-wide Automatic Test Equipment unit is available
to customers, along with an airframe-wide test program suite. No other airframe manufacturer offers
this facility for avionics.
The Aircraft Maintenance Manual and Trouble Shooting Manual have been carefully designed to
integrate with the CMS for easier, faster fault rectification. For those airlines that wish to use it, a software
package for a PC-compatible lap top is available to further speed fault-finding.
The documentation has also been designed to be compatible with open industry computer text and
graphics standards, to facilitate the introduction of intelligent maintenance documentation systems.
